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

An organic electroluminescence device according to an aspect of the disclosure includes a base material including one face provided with a recessed portion; and a light emitting element including a reflective layer provided on at least a surface of the recessed portion, a filling layer having optical transparency and filling the inside of the recessed portion with the reflective layer interposed between the filling layer and the recessed portion, a first electrode having optical transparency and provided on at least an upper-layer side of the filling layer, an organic layer containing at least a light emitting layer and provided on an upper layer of the first electrode, a second electrode having optical transparency and provided on an upper-layer side of the organic layer, and an edge cover layer covering at least an end portion of the first electrode, and in the organic electroluminescence device, an upper face of the first electrode at a position of the recessed portion is positioned below a plane including an upper face of the reflective layer, and the end portion of the first electrode is located inside the recessed portion and at a distance from the reflective layer.

The invention claimed is: 1. An organic electroluminescence device comprising: a substrate; a flattening resin layer provided on the substrate, the flattening resin layer including one face on which a recessed portion is provided; a reflective layer provided on at least a surface of the recessed portion; a filling layer having optical transparency and filling a portion of an inside of the recessed portion via the reflective layer interposed between the filling layer and the recessed portion; a first electrode having optical transparency and provided above the filling layer; an organic layer containing at least a light emitting layer and provided on an upper layer of the first electrode; a second electrode having optical transparency and provided above the organic layer; and an edge cover layer that covers at least an end portion of the first electrode, and does not cover another portion of the first electrode, wherein the another portion of the first electrode is in contact with the reflective layer at an upper face of the flattening resin layer, an upper face of the first electrode at a position of the recessed portion is positioned below a plane including an upper face of the reflective layer, and the end portion of the first electrode is located inside the recessed portion and at a distance from the reflective layer. 2.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 1 , wherein an end portion of the edge cover layer is defined in a pattern shape following a shape of a circumference of the recessed portion in a direction normal to the substrate. 3.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 1 , including a plurality of unit light emitting regions separated from one another; wherein the unit light emitting regions each include a first region where a central portion of the first electrode is located and a second region where the end portion of the first electrode is located, and the recessed portion is provided in the second region. 4.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 3 , wherein the recessed portion is also provided in the first region. 5.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 3 , wherein the recessed portion is not provided in the first region, and upper faces of the reflective layer, the first electrode, and the organic layer are smooth. 6.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 3 , wherein a second recessed portion is provided adjacent to the recessed portion in the second region, and the end portion of the first electrode is located at a distance from the reflective layer inside the second recessed portion. 7. The organic electroluminescence device according to claim 6 , wherein a cross-sectional shape of the second recessed portion is a parabola shape, and the second recessed portion is defined to include the end portion of the first electrode as a focal point. 8.
